Understanding Tax Sales in Canada

What are Tax Sales?

Tax sales occur when property owners fail to pay municipal property taxes, prompting the municipality to sell the property to recover owed taxes. Governed by provincial legislation like Ontario's Municipal Act, these sales can offer significant opportunities for investors.

Why Invest in Tax Sales?

Tax sales can provide properties at a fraction of their market value, sometimes as low as 70% of the assessed value. For instance, in Calgary, Alberta, properties sold for tax arrears can be found on the city's official website, offering insights into potential deals.

Creating Your Tax Sale Investment Business Plan

Define Your Investment Goals

  • Determine the types of properties you wish to invest in (residential, commercial, etc.)
  • Set financial goals, including ROI expectations and budget constraints
  • Identify preferred locations using data from Tax Sales Portal's property search

Research and Due Diligence

Conduct thorough research on potential properties, utilizing resources like BC Assessment for valuations, and Service Alberta for land title information.

Financial Planning

  • Estimate acquisition costs, including tax arrears, legal fees, and potential renovations
  • Plan financing options, considering both personal funds and external financing
  • Utilize Tax Sales Portal's tools for financial analysis and cash flow projections

Executing Your Business Plan

Participating in Tax Sales

Engage in local tax sale auctions, often advertised on municipal websites like Toronto's tax sale page. Familiarize yourself with the bidding process and timelines.

Post-Acquisition Strategies

  • Assess property condition and potential for renovation or resale
  • Develop exit strategies, including resale, rental, or long-term holding

Expert Tips for Tax Sale Investors

  • Tip 1: Attend auctions early to understand the process and competition.
  • Tip 2: Always conduct a title search to avoid properties with hidden liens.
  • Tip 3: Network with local real estate professionals for insights and opportunities.
  • Tip 4: Monitor market trends to time your investments effectively.
Pro Tip: Engage a lawyer familiar with tax sale laws to ensure compliance and protect your interests.
